Best time to go to Bethlehem

The best time to visit Bethlehem can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Bethlehem fal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Bethlehem fal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January16.7°F (-8.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
February18.9°F (-7.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High
March27.3°F (-2.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April39.9°F (4.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
May53.6°F (12.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
June60.8°F (16.0°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July66.7°F (19.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
August64.9°F (18.3°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
September57.9°F (14.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ighAverage
October46.4°F (8.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High
November33.6°F (0.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December24.3°F (-4.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ly High

What's the seasonal weather in Bethlehem?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 17°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-6°C. The snowiest months in Bethlehem are March, January, November and December, with each month seeing an average of 37 cm of snowfall.
